What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part Time Tax Profess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Tax Professional, you need a solid understanding of tax law, accounting principles, and experience with tax preparation, often supported by a relevant degree or certification such as an EA or CPA. Familiarity with tax software like TurboTax, Drake, or ProSeries, as well as proficiency with spreadsheets, is typically required. Attention to detail, strong communication, and the ability to manage time efficiently are standout soft skills in this role. These competencies are crucial for ensuring accurate, compliant filings and providing reliable service to clients during peak tax seasons.

What are the typical responsibilities and work schedules for a part-time tax professional during tax season?

Part-time tax professionals often experience increased workloads during the busy tax season, with responsibilities such as preparing individual and small business tax returns, assisting clients with tax questions, and ensuring compliance with current tax laws. While hours can be flexible, it’s common for part-time staff to work evenings and weekends from January through April to accommodate client needs. Outside of tax season, the role may shift to fewer hours focusing on tax planning, client follow-ups, or continuing education. Collaboration with other tax preparers and accountants is typical, especially when handling complex returns or reviewing each other's work.

What are part-time tax jobs?

Part-time tax jobs involve assisting individuals or businesses with their tax preparation and filing, but on a reduced hours schedule compared to full-time roles. These positions can include tax preparers, tax consultants, or support staff who work fewer hours per week, often seasonally during tax season. Duties may include reviewing financial documents, preparing tax returns, advising on tax regulations, and ensuring compliance with federal and state laws. Part-time tax jobs are ideal for those seeking flexible work hours or supplemental income. They may be available in accounting firms, tax service companies, or as remote freelance positions.

Can I be a tax preparer as a side hustle?

Yes, part-time tax preparers can work as a side hustle, especially during tax season, and often need to complete training and obtain a preparer tax identification number (PTIN). Many work flexible hours, using tax software to prepare returns for clients outside of full-time employment. However, they must adhere to IRS regulations and may benefit from relevant certifications or experience in accounting or finance.
